Low-sidelobe radiation patterns with good directivity can be generated by antennas consisting of a linear array of parasitic dipoles in front of a smaller linear array of active dipoles fed uniform voltages, a configuration that facilitates the task of feed network design. It has been shown that QS analysis may be used quite accurately to analyze electrically small antennas over a larger range of electrical size than was previously thought. This improvement results from the use of a frequency dependent radiation resistance obtained from the QS current distribution.

In this paper, a reconfigurable antenna which operates at ISM band has been proposed, which is based on EBG materials. The antenna scans the elevation plane with a 90 degree step. The antenna is formed of an omnidirectional feeding element surrounding by two layers of EBG surfaces in four sides. In this paper, a low-profile wideband antenna with minimum dependence on its environment is presented. By modifying the antenna feeding structure, the antenna features more than 10% bandwidth while being less than lambda/15 in vertical height.
